General-duty citation text
Section 5(a)1 of the Occupational Safety and Health Act of 1970: The employer did not furnish to each of his employees employment and a place of employment which were free from recognized hazards that were causing or likely to cause death or serious physical harm to employees in that employees were exposed to the hazard of being thrown from the rough terrain forklift during a roll over of the equipment: On or about 4/24/02--the rough terrain forklift being used to deliver marble had the seat belt removed. One feasible method of abatement is to install a new seat belt on the rough terrain forklift.
